Eriphilly Apartments: Spick and Span
We chose this accommodation simply because it worked out at a good price and it was one of the few one bedroomed apartments available on Lesvos with an English holiday company.
There are two buildings block booked by First Choice, containing studios and apartments, a little distance apart and a more modern hotel behind the swimming pool, which is let independantly. We were in the Eriphilly, the second building, where there were three apartments on both the first and second floor and on the ground floor, which was a little cellar-like, were studios. These had no windows and only an ordinary door with a tiny window in but they did have a nice patio area.Some people weren't too keen but others loved them.
We had two balconies, a very basic kitchen with a lack of utensils and crockery etc but we did have a kettle. In this area was a bed settee for Philip which was none too comfortable and the only window with fly screens on. The two french windows did not.
The bathroom had a narrow bath/shower with curtain and there was always hot water in both here and the kitchen.
The one strange thing we found was that the electricity only worked when your key fob was fitted into a slot, which meant you couldn't leave things charging while you were out. The fridge obviously worked on a seperate system.
There was air-con, at an additional cost, but we didn't need it in May.
In the wardrobe we found a fixed safe, which didn't work on the combination lock but the key for it was on the key ring for the room. A nice little extra (not that we ever worry over the safety of our money and passports.)
Lovely swimming pool area with childrens pool. Be aware the pool bottom is slippery so watch your step getting in. Plenty of sunbeds and a bar where food and drinks can be purchased. Excellent for teenagers as they can do their own thing, here.
Lovely castle views, if you're lucky and surrounded by pretty gardens. It was interesting to watch the different plants flower as the fortnight progressed.
Nick spent many an uncomfortable hour in a very rustic pergola in the garden so he could stay in the shade, as our balcony was very hot in the afternoons and early evening.
DAILY maid service, including clean linen and towels although only shower towels are provided. The whole place was spotlessly clean.
